COLUMBUS, OHIO (Dec. 1, 2021) – The Public Utilities Commission of Ohio (PUCO) today approved a settlement agreement and ordered FirstEnergy’s three Ohio utilities to refund customers $306 million. FirstEnergy’s three Ohio electric utilities are Cleveland Electric Illuminating Company, Ohio Edison and Toledo Edison.

NOPEC’s mission is to provide reliable, cost-eff...Aug 14, 2023 · Yes, suspicious email of free money in FirstEnergy case is legit and not a scam. Email about Ohio Electricity Litigation is legitimate, not a scam. Emails were sent to customers with known addresses for digital payment. Customers without email will be receiving a debit card in the mail. Editor's note: In addition to this story, Beacon Journal ... If you were a customer of Toledo Edison, Cleveland Electric Illuminating Co, or Ohio Edison, you could get a payment from a class action Settlement.
